Word Origin for confer C16: from Latin conferre to gather together, compare, from com- together + ferre to bring.

How is the word confer related to the word consult?

Confer and consult are very closely related in meaning, and each has senses that are synonymous with the other’s. But as is so often the case with near-synonyms, there are contexts in which one word is preferable to the other.
